Output 3fc66aa9c0139633d3543399fe36eb4e8a81b024343d3ed0c2ebf20c1c7d63c8:0

value
414311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99baa0af2d2d449f7d94558b6560832a2163ca8b OP_EQUAL
address
3Fhrt1e8pdJitN4AyrFpFgG9FSVpd8eDyB
transaction
3fc66aa9c0139633d3543399fe36eb4e8a81b024343d3ed0c2ebf20c1c7d63c8
spent
true